Web29 de nov. de 2024 · Up until 16 weeks, a fetus grows an average of about 19 grams per week, gradually increasing from 7 grams per week at 8 weeks to 15 grams per week at 12 weeks and 29 grams per week at 16 weeks. It is calculated by adding 40 weeks to the date of your last period, and assumes that you have a 28-day cycle and your baby was conceived around day 14. Since this isn't true for many women, we always say that the due date is not exact.
